THE FIVE STANDARDS FOR INTEGRITY IN BUSINESS


 Integrity is not a vibe or a value—it's infrastructure.


 And every time someone earns with more integrity, a distorted economic system heals. 

These Five Standards form the load-bearing foundation of every engagement under The Lucrative Voice™. They ensure our work is structurally sound, ethically clean, and economically congruent—beyond performance, beyond modality, straight to what holds.

ANY entrepreneur, business owner, or leader who is ready to operate at a higher level can start by evaluating how their work abides by these five principles:  

1. STRUCTURAL INTEGRITY

They’ve built something that works in the real world—not just in a funnel, a classroom, or on a landing page. Their pricing, packaging,  and delivery models are aligned, and their backend supports their promise in tangible ways. Their offers meet clients’ actual needs—without any bait and switch. 


2. BEHAVIORAL CONGRUENCE

They embody what they claim. They lead without performing—or relying on coercive authority, artificial scarcity, or blurred boundaries to maintain structural integrity. Their businesses don't depend on political or social allegiance, manufactured authority, or other forms of control to remain operational. Scope of work, credentials, and licensing restrictions are always clear and respected. They are comfortable being outgrown and do not confuse leadership with permanent relevance.


3. BUSINESS DELIVERY

They deliver real, identifiable outcomes, as promised—not just temporary feelings. Clients walk away with clarity, transformation, and tools or systems that deliver actual results.  Delivery stays within a clearly defined scope and competence. Outcomes are verifiable and transferable. Indefinite participation is not required—graduation is designed for, and success is not measured by time spent inside the container. They’re offering a healthy horse, not just a cart before the horse.
 

4. REFERRALS WITHOUT CONDITIONS

They recommend and hire people and businesses because they’re excellent—not because they’re in a clique or are expected to return the favor. They build trust—not echo chambers. 


5. ABSENCE OF SALES & MARKETING EXPLOITATION

The sales process is a structural assessment, not a performance. They don’t rely on shame, guilt, urgency theatrics, manipulation, trauma triggers, unrealistic promises, deceptive funnels, inflated income claims, or aspirational bait. Clients retain complete agency throughout the process. Clients never have to override their instincts, dismiss their intuition, abandon their standards, or second-guess their self-respect in order to say yes. 







 

 

Any mentorship that cannot define when you no longer need it is not developmental—it is extractive.

HOW TO APPLY THE FIVE STANDARDS IN YOUR BUSINESS

You don’t have to rebuild overnight

These standards are not a purity test. They’re a tool for structural awareness, intelligent recalibration, and deeper economic congruence.


And there is always another level of economic congruence to be achieved.


You can start by simply asking these questions:


  • Where does your client experience truly reflect your values? And where might it quietly contradict them?
     
  • Does your ablility to market or sell ever depend on false urgency, emotional compliance, or manufactured scarcity? (Aside from actual calendar or facility capacity and/or supply constraints)
     
  • Are your decisions grounded in your sustainability? Or based on what worked for someone else in a completely different context?
     

Each standard offers a diagnostic lens. You can use them to:


  • Audit your model before a launch (or after one that didn’t land)
     
  • Rework sales language to attract more aligned clients—without bait-and-switch or pressure tactics
     
  • Evaluate potential hires (mentors, coaches, or team members)
     
  • Check your own congruence when pricing, scaling, or shifting strategy
     

This isn’t about perfection. 

This isn't about shame or guilt.

It’s about structural honesty.


When your model is built in alignment with these standards, you won’t need to rely on manipulation or mystique. You’ll be able to earn, lead, and deliver with more integrity—and trust that your business can better hold under real-world pressure, not just inside a well-rehearsed funnel.
